This appendix identifies the pinouts for the console serial cable that connects to the power injector's console serial port. The appendix contains the following sections:
The access point/bridge requires a special serial cable that connects the power injector's console serial port (RJ-45 connector) to your PC's COM port (DB-9 connector). This cable can be purchased from Cisco (part number AIR-CONCAB1200) or can be built using the pinouts in this appendix.
Signals and Pinouts
Use the RJ-45 to DB-9 serial cable to connect the power injector's console serial port to the COM port of your PC running a terminal emulation program.
Note Both the Ethernet and console serial ports use RJ-45 connectors. Be careful to avoid accidently connecting the serial cable to the Ethernet port connector.
